Kessler Park
Kessler Park is a park in Lewis and Clark County, Montana and has an elevation of 4,088 feet. Kessler Park is situated nearby to the neighborhood Last Chance Gulch, as well as near Prospect.Places of Interest

Cathedral of Saint Helena
Church
Photo: SWD, Public domain.
The Cathedral of Saint Helena is the cathedral of the Roman Catholic Diocese of Helena, Montana, United States. Modeled by architect A.O. Von Herbulis after the Votivkirche in Vienna, Austria, the construction began on the cathedral in 1908, and held its first mass in November 1914.

First Baptist Church of Montana
Church
The First Baptist Church of Montana, located in Helena, Montana, is an historic church founded in 1880. It is Montana's oldest Baptist Church, located on 8th Avenue.

Helena
Photo: RTC,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Helena is the state capital of Montana, in the Western Central part of the state. Visitors come to see Helena’s historic Last Chance Gulch, and its mansion district once home to Helena’s gold mining millionaires.
